Item 5.02    Departure of Directors or Certain Officers; Election of Directors; Appointment of Certain Officers; Compensatory Arrangements of Certain Officers.

On January 9, 2023, the Company announced that Takeo Mukai has been appointed the Company’s Chief Financial Officer, effective January 9, 2023.

Mr. Mukai, 42, has been acting as the Company’s interim Chief Financial Officer since August 22, 2022. Mr. Mukai previously served as the Company’s Vice President, Finance from July 2021 to August 2022. Prior to his service with the Company, Mr. Mukai served in various roles of increasing responsibility with Medtronic, Inc. from 2007 to 2021, including: Finance Director, Neurovascular and Cerebrospinal Fluid Business Units, from July 2019 to July 2021; Finance Director, Global Growth Platforms, from May 2018 to July 2019; and Finance Director, Type 2 Diabetes Business Unit, from August 2014 to May 2018. Mr. Mukai received a B.S., Business Administration, from the Carnegie Mellon University in 2001 and an MBA from the University of Southern California, Marshall School of Business, in 2011.

In connection with Mr. Mukai’s appointment as the Company’s Chief Financial Officer, the Company and Mr. Mukai entered into an employment agreement, effective January 9, 2023 (the “Employment Agreement”), under which Mr. Mukai will be entitled to a base salary of $325,000 and be eligible for an annual incentive cash bonus with a target payout of 50% of base salary under the Company’s Short-Term Cash Incentive Program. In addition, if Mr. Mukai’s employment is terminated other than during a period that is within 90 days prior to or 12 months following the effective date of a change in control of the Company (a “change in control period”) by the Company without cause or by him for good reason, then he will be entitled to severance as follows: (i) a single lump sum equal to 9 months of salary and (ii) 9 months of Company-paid continued health benefits (or if earlier until he is covered by other similar health benefit plans). Alternatively, if Mr. Mukai’s employment is terminated during a change in control period by the Company without cause or by him for good reason, then he will be entitled to (i) a single lump sum equal to 12 months of salary, (ii) a single lump sum payment equal to 100% of his target bonus, (iii) full acceleration of his unvested equity awards that are subject only to time vesting (as provided under Mr. Mukai’s Employment Agreement) and (iv) 12 months of Company-paid continued health benefits (or if earlier until he is covered by other similar health benefit plans). In either case, Mr. Mukai’s receipt of severance payments and benefits is subject to Mr. Mukai signing (and not revoking) a release of claims.
